Of the 130 students distance learning math with Mr. Bischof, 63% of them actually work through the material. Approximately, how

many students are working through the lessons for the week?
Mathematics
1 answer:
QveST [7]3 years ago
7 0

Answer:

82

Step-by-step explanation:

because 63% of 130 is 81.9

and since the question is asking approximately which means rounding, so you round 81.9 to get 82.

This is a geometric sequence because each term is a constant multiple, called the common ratio, of the previous term.  In this case the common ratio, noted as "r", is:

8/-2=-32/8=128/-32=r=-4

The first term is -2

Any geometric sequence can be expressed as:

a(n)=ar^(n-1), a=initial term, r=common ratio, n=term number.

Since we know r and a for this problem already we can say:

a(n)=-2(-4)^(n-1)
